Services Offered by Furnace Repair Companies

Your local furnace repair provider will offer various services to ensure your furnace runs efficiently. We outline some common offerings below.

Repair and Maintenance

Timely repairs restore your furnace's function, extend its life span, and optimize energy efficiency. Furnace repair companies can diagnose and repair any issues with your furnace, such as a malfunctioning thermostat, clogged air filter, or broken blower motor. Qualified HVAC technicians examine and fix individual problems including damaged heat exchangers, malfunctioning thermostats, faulty ignitions, or possible gas leaks. Furnace repair experts can also handle routine HVAC system servicing to avoid unnecessary breakdowns. This can include jobs such as inspecting and cleaning your furnace, lubricating moving parts, replacing air filters, and generally making sure all components work correctly.

Installation

HVAC providers can mount a new furnace if yours is past repair. An expert can also help you upgrade to a more energy-efficient model, like a heat pump. First, a skilled technician will assess your home's layout and heating needs. Then, the tech will recommend the best furnace model for your requirements and budget. A professional HVAC technician can integrate a new system with existing thermostats and air ducts. They're trained on industry standards and safety protocols to ensure proper furnace replacement and connection. To ensure everything is running optimally, your technician will perform a final inspection following installation.

Inspection

If your furnace isn’t turning on, you want to schedule a thorough inspection through a furnace repair provider. A technician will examine each of the furnace's components to identify potential causes. The inspection typically includes checking for any gas or fuel leaks, testing the thermostat's accuracy, cleaning and replacing air filters, examining the heat exchanger for cracks or damage, and inspecting the burner and ignition system. Your technician will verify the heating system's safety and efficiency while making the necessary repairs or adjustments. Regular yearly furnace tune-ups ensure optimal performance, help avoid possible breakdowns, and promote safe living during cold winters.

Emergency Services

If your furnace breaks down on a cold winter night, furnace repair companies may offer emergency repair services to get your system up and running promptly. These services are available around the clock for unexpected malfunctions, breakdowns, and other safety concerns outside regular business hours. Furnace failure can lead to serious discomfort and health risks from the decreased indoor air quality, especially if the breakdown occurs during extreme weather and you're unable to open windows for fresh air. Emergency services might cost more than scheduled services, but protecting your health is worth it.

Factors To Consider When Choosing a Local Clay Furnace Repair Service

There are several important considerations for choosing a local Clay furnace repair provider. We go over some important factors below.

  • Cost: Compare service offerings and prices among several Clay furnace repair companies. Look for competitive and transparent pricing while avoiding extremely low-cost options. Abnormally low prices may indicate that a company is making up the difference by compromising the quality of work or materials.
  • Guarantees: Check for warranties or guarantees offered by your furnace repair service. A reputable company should stand behind its work and offer a reasonable guarantee on repairs and replacement parts. This gives you peace of mind knowing you can rely on the service provider if any problems arise after repairs.
  • Licensing: You want to use a furnace repair provider that holds all the necessary licenses and certifications. In New York, your HVAC contractor must obtain certification from your local city or municipal government. Proper licensing ensures that technicians are qualified to handle furnace repairs safely.
  • Qualifications: Look into a furnace repair company's qualifications and experience. Your service provider should employ well-trained technicians who have experience with various furnace makes and models. Inquire about a company's training policies to make sure they're up to date on industry standard repair techniques.
  • Reputation and reviews: Read online reviews and testimonials from previous customers to learn about a company's reputation. Look for a provider with overall positive reviews, but also be mindful of how it addresses negative feedback. This can tell you a lot about a company's commitment to customer service.

How Much Does a Furnace Repair Cost?

Furnace repair costs vary based on certain factors. These include the extent of the damage, the type of HVAC unit, and the price of replacement parts. Homeowners can expect to spend around $423 for furnace repair, though your total cost may vary. Below, find a list of common repairs and their costs.

  • Broken thermostat: $79–$394
  • Cleaning: $47–$63
  • Cracked heat exchanger: $1,574–$2,755
  • Damaged blower bearings: $24–$118
  • Damaged blower belt: $24–$87
  • Filter change: $31–$118

Frequently Asked Questions About Furnace Repair in Clay

How often do I need to have my furnace serviced?

We recommend homeowners service their furnace at least once a year to ensure it runs safely and efficiently. Additionally, one simple maintenance step you can take is to change the furnace filter annually.

Will a home warranty cover a furnace?

Home warranties typically include furnaces, but the specifics of your plan will vary depending on your provider. Check out our guide to best home warranty companies for covering furnaces to learn more.

How can I tell whether my furnace needs repairs?

Signs that your furnace needs repairs include uneven heating, a yellow pilot light, increased energy bills, and strange noises. A professional can inspect your furnace and determine whether it’s time for a full furnace replacement.

What should I do if my furnace breaks down in the middle of winter?

If your furnace breaks down mid-winter, you may need emergency furnace repair services. Many HVAC repair companies provide emergency services to get your furnace up and running again quickly.

How can I prevent the need for furnace repairs?

You can prevent the need for furnace repairs by completing regular maintenance like cleaning and replacing air filters. An annual inspection and service by an HVAC professional can also help catch furnace issues before they become a serious problem.
